CRUISE SHIP WITH THE EXTENSIVE INTERNET PROVIDERS HANDBOOK FOR A DEEP STUDY COMMUNICATION PROCEDURES, CORE PRINCIPLES, AND FINEST TECHNIQUES-- YOUR GATEWAY TO GRASPING WEB SERVICES WAITS FOR

Cruise Ship With The Extensive Internet Providers Handbook For A Deep Study Communication Procedures, Core Principles, And Finest Techniques-- Your Gateway To Grasping Web Services Waits For

Cruise Ship With The Extensive Internet Providers Handbook For A Deep Study Communication Procedures, Core Principles, And Finest Techniques-- Your Gateway To Grasping Web Services Waits For

Blog Article

Uploaded By-Cotton Sehested

Discover the utmost Web Services Handbook for all your needs. Check out communication methods, core ideas of SOAP and remainder, and finest techniques for smooth application. Reveal Recommended Web-site to grasping web services, from comprehending the basics to executing scalable style. Master the art of making safe and secure systems and maximizing for future growth. Open the power of web services at your fingertips.

Summary of Web Services



If you have actually ever before questioned what web services are and just how they work, this overview is the excellent area to start. Internet services are a means for various applications to interact with each other online. They permit seamless combination of systems, making it much easier to share information and capabilities.

Among the essential aspects of internet solutions is their use common protocols like HTTP and XML to promote interaction. This standardization makes certain that various systems can recognize and interact with each other successfully. Internet services can be classified into two main types: SOAP (Simple Things Gain Access To Procedure) and Remainder (Representational State Transfer).

SOAP is a protocol that uses XML for message exchange, while REST depends on standard HTTP approaches like obtain, UPLOAD, PUT, and DELETE. Both have their staminas and are utilized in numerous scenarios based upon requirements.

Key Concepts and Technologies



Checking out the fundamental principles and technologies of internet solutions is essential for understanding their capability and application in modern-day systems. When delving into the key concepts and innovations of web solutions, you open the door to a world of interconnected possibilities. Below are content creator sites to realize:

- ** SOAP (Simple Things Access Protocol) **: This procedure defines the structure of messages exchanged between web solutions.
- ** WSDL (Web Services Summary Language) **: WSDL is made use of to describe the functionalities provided by an internet service.
- ** REMAINDER (Representational State Transfer) **: An architectural design that makes use of typical HTTP approaches for interaction in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in data exchange in between internet services because of its convenience and readability.

Understanding these core ideas and modern technologies will lay a strong foundation for your journey right into the realm of web services.

Best Practices for Implementation



To make sure successful execution of internet services, prioritize adherence to finest practices. Begin by thoroughly recording your web solution APIs, including clear descriptions of endpoints, criteria, and anticipated feedbacks. Consistent calling conventions and versioning of APIs are critical for maintainability. When designing your internet services, follow the principles of REST to produce a scalable and adaptable style. Execute proper authentication and permission mechanisms to safeguard your services, such as OAuth or API keys.

Evaluating is crucial in making certain the dependability of your internet solutions. Develop extensive test cases that cover various scenarios, consisting of favorable and adverse screening. Continuous integration and automated screening can aid capture issues early in the advancement process. Monitor your web services in real-time to identify efficiency bottlenecks and possible failings. Logging and mistake handling are vital for identifying concerns and fixing problems effectively.



Last but not least, think about the scalability of your internet solutions by designing for future development. Execute caching devices and lots harmonizing to take care of increased traffic. On a regular basis testimonial and maximize your code for efficiency. By adhering to these ideal methods, you can improve the execution of internet services and guarantee their success.

Conclusion

Congratulations! You've just unlocked the key to understanding web services. By recognizing the crucial ideas and technologies, and applying ideal practices, you're well on your method to ending up being a web services professional.

Maintain exploring and try out what you've learned to proceed increasing your expertise and abilities in this interesting area.

The world of internet services is currently at your fingertips, ready for you to explore and dominate. Delight in the journey!